History log of /pack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
Revision Date Author Comments (<<< Hide modified files) (Show modified files >>>)
3c06d02c560c9e0af0293f5f3adf9bb45822b201 07-Apr-2017 Enrico Granata <egranata@google.com> Add a diagnostic page to Kitchen Sink

Test: used diagnostic_injector to feed events and saw them show up in the UI
Change-Id: Ie219b721346896dcb7a7745e49c36929514d25d3
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
114ef7428c0e95fb7ce5a4965a486c8c9e7909f9 14-Apr-2017 Yao Chen <yaochen@google.com> Move mic button to its own fragment.

Bug: 37317932
Test: Manually tested. Mic does not show up in every fragment anymore.
Change-Id: Ic219e570e0c8426119db96b781892f1186e51fef
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
140295d8700f8888a58199e14431e50236952c7c 07-Apr-2017 Yao Chen <yaochen@google.com> Put an assistant mic in KitchenSink

The overview app is gone. Put the mic in KitchenSink to help testing.

Bug: 35144554

Test: manually tested
Change-Id: I17e2c986e8560b4ae317777870d426c29fc18f9a
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
c4cb97640c37454b905106d2cfdd14d091a384d6 04-Apr-2017 Srinivas Visvanathan <sriniv@google.com> Updating KitchenSink per CarDrawerAdapter changes

- CarDrawerAdapter API was updated in ag/2058492.

Bug: 36573125
Test: Exercised KitchenSink
Change-Id: I79477fa6d73a4715a10ab8f8d223de017093fc2a
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
251fb78dc11923820402156e251b6029175eaa73 22-Mar-2017 Scott Randolph <randolphs@google.com> Remove deprecated CarCamera interface

CarCamera is being replaced by the EVS HAL and manager.
See hardware/interfaces/automotive/evs and packages/services/Car/evs

Test: build full tree
Change-Id: I691c4dc07491d51158f109c79c93f0748186bfc6
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
f854423e7cb7861626df70663977f6d4a3f2bd2e 24-Mar-2017 Srinivas Visvanathan <sriniv@google.com> Moving KitchenSink off legacy CarActivity

- Switched it to new CarDrawerActivity/Adapter.
- Removed Keyboard test since it was using legacy CarDrawer API that we
don't have replacement for.

Change-Id: Ie3edfeeec6de2ba4fe273834583070adfb5b091c
Bug: 32019250
Test: Exercised features
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
7de92d1389035c00d735030262e0a5a412af234b 07-Feb-2017 Sanket Agarwal <sanketa@google.com> Add fragment for BluetoothConnection management

Currently handles only HFP based connection properties

Change-Id: Id75f3e4d6805318a5a025dcfd3eee5b2045dfd81
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
ed493f7ffcfaf46819913825a4edddde7736b429 02-Nov-2016 Jason Tholstrup <jthol@google.com> Api Council updates, largely merging CarConnectionCallback and ServiceConnectionCallback into one.

Test: make -j64 dist (batland)

Change-Id: I6037c1cb0fba71e558f70187790cb085289baf17
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
9231054983bfe688a6585eb9d3da7e5832a9f530 18-Oct-2016 Keun-young Park <keunyoung@google.com> Merge nyc-car-dev

caa94c65 MAP MCE Kitchen Sink
ac9a1546 Merge "MAP MCE Kitchen Sink" into nyc-car-dev
20539ba7 check negative size before reading Blob
6dcc50be fix synchronization in PM and PowerHal
83569f3f Merge "fix synchronization in PM and PowerHal" into nyc-car-dev
afdc9ae8 Add test for SystemActivityMonitoringService
d4e8ee2c Merge "Add test for SystemActivityMonitoringService" into nyc-car-dev
80ebb3f9 Increase coverage for CarSensorManagerTest
a88b3e72 Merge "Increase coverage for CarSensorManagerTest" into nyc-car-dev
5f537ee9 Handle all zone types properly in CarPopertyUtils.
f9215209 update TODOs
bbdfa549 Merge "Handle all zone types properly in CarPopertyUtils." into nyc-car-dev
20fcace9 Merge "update TODOs" into nyc-car-dev
c26f6bec fix memory leak in BinderInterfaceContainer
5f6c26bc InstCluster: add rebinding to onServiceDisconnected
9d08dc39 Minor fixes to Car Support Lib
eb19cac8 Merge "Minor fixes to Car Support Lib" into nyc-car-dev
7500e219 Update size of scroll bar buttons for PageListView
c9a023d1 fix failing car service test
a90995ad MAP MCE iPhone Connectivity
e917be0a Merge "MAP MCE iPhone Connectivity" into nyc-car-dev
b982e641 Put launcher in the activity stack before we show the block activity.
1093d084 Merge "Put launcher in the activity stack before we show the block activity." into nyc-car-dev
7151bb3e fix memory leak in vns
1a0d6548 fix wrong area type mapping in hvac
6817797a Update javadoc for CarCabinManager and CarHvacManager
09a67501 Update car_paged_recycler_view in car-ui-provider
b3af9fb8 Merge "Update javadoc for CarCabinManager and
CarHvacManager" into nyc-car-dev

- temporarily disabled BT related changes as API is not merged yet

bug: 32029701
Test: car service test
Change-Id: Ie99f67d9316824378c4b6fcb156a7a26fbd75f52
ac9a1546f95d683650e8d15f414fadaab40ffe7b 10-Oct-2016 Sanket Agarwal <sanketa@google.com> Merge "MAP MCE Kitchen Sink" into nyc-car-dev
150d8de43e71a624106e90bcc04067414c42ef18 08-Oct-2016 Keun-young Park <keunyoung@google.com> CarNotConnectedException cleanup

- any action which can fail without car connection all throws
CarNotConnectedException including methods which do not
throw now.
- drop exceptions from all tearing down methods like stop / release
unregister / abandon.

bug: 31930987
Change-Id: Ib63866488575def288e7af1c8350d92423262862
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
caa94c65936322c05588d567c233f7a34a8233a3 06-Oct-2016 Joseph Pirozzo <pirozzoj@google.com> MAP MCE Kitchen Sink

Add Kitchen Sink Facet for testing MAP Client code. This will pop up
toast on new messages received as well as provide buttons for sending
and receiving canned SMS messages over Bluetooth.

Bug: 30466426
Change-Id: I0c83b7a8348a5ffcab7a5d88ac1e7593c8ff8d1e
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
d72b53500006e84b0c69e650878267c693c164a3 23-Sep-2016 Jason Tholstrup <jthol@google.com> Many API council fixes.

bug: 31913591
Change-Id: I3a0f9a57ecdccdae6c0b3b98b5bbf9b31733933b
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
1ac59caa6b1bc760aef0adb3c675b49bfa53af9f 31-Aug-2016 Jason Tholstrup <jthol@google.com> Final round of API doc cleanups. Some vestigial methods were removed.

Change-Id: Ia537b4075af5846436a0754481c8622cc7b1dca7
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
3ee334d8c220f631d2ea7fa225af148f41b43354 26-Aug-2016 Jason Tholstrup <jthol@google.com> api lint refactorings and renaming of listener add/remove methods.

Change-Id: Id8eceac2322564da8a5fd3f882574041a0b97704
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
57de61296cc8f29d8740fc7e6983af9553e7a410 19-Aug-2016 Jason Tholstrup <jthol@google.com> @hiding stuff and misc api lint fixes

Change-Id: I88aadf3d80e1da06b976d752912a4cf1682bb257
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
9aaf8b91bdef693f555632c9ca491423e457efa1 04-Aug-2016 Jason Tholstrup <jthol@google.com> bringing in code from g3 and updating some name spaces to match

Change-Id: I0baf0d77ba2ec076e2e16849b11944907416066b
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
26f5b9cc3cb1d7362fc8371efa76953304145ec1 30-Aug-2016 Yao Chen <yaochen@google.com> Add a simple screen orientation test in KS

+ Add a simple screen orientation test in KS
+ Also apply some cosmetic changes to KS. Added paddings so the
fragment contents do not overlap with the title and hamburger.

Change-Id: Ic62f0fd2a5922092c8295854b2ccb9958c45f48e
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
94d4766e55c34790e9a0be3009f05205cd730776 28-Jul-2016 Yao Chen <yaochen@google.com> Add GarageMode settings.

+ Add CarSettings to store keys related to Car platform.
+ Add a settings Activity for CarSettings, currently can be launched in
KitchenSink app. Later we can move it to the new Settings app.
+ Add relevant garage mode settings.

Change-Id: Iba3b5215a69004c6d7e38ad8a2a22ebd1acc7e1d
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
0477e29bb17ee8ec99acfa5fa966889cd45ebf34 27-May-2016 Pavel Maltsev <pavelm@google.com> Refactor Instrument Cluster API

- separate Car Service and Inst Cluster Renderer proccesses
- remove DemoInstrumentClusterRendering (we probably will make reference
Renderer based on work we did for I/O)
- deprecate instrument cluster listeners in CarNavigationManager

Change-Id: Id24142b5811b22477177b2bbcb4cc0e463023b18
Bug:28719314
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
46371473c416415fb6bcb8db85686669c3d65af6 24-May-2016 Vitalii Tomkiv <vitalit@google.com> Car api review: CarAppContextManager renaming to CarAppFocusManager.

Changes include:
- rename to CarAppFocusManager
- allow multiple client listener for listening and setting.
- change name for set / reset to requestAppFocus, abandonAppFocus
- rename all APIs to use focus instead of context

Bug: 28886557
Change-Id: I5e5285c104435dbd2eea43c4b0e43ae5ead81218
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
cd89ffb12b2195b70fb6983cc0abaf181f793e49 28-May-2016 Jason Tholstrup <jthol@google.com> updating CarNavigationManager api to have new signature that maps
requested and renamed to CarNavigationStatusListener.

Change-Id: I2e525d716b51a4f418af5e85aa445a0afa0ee1ca
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
a6d8c000fd92f02a3b4ad0600ec1a4b0101dc411 03-May-2016 Keun-young Park <keunyoung@google.com> add cubes test

- useful for graphics performance test

Change-Id: I38bb53b4b364b9c99b47b00fc554abb8a4cb3fb6
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
5cbe009f1d436e55dfea5bfcddce5e0b29847f9a 01-May-2016 Keun-young Park <keunyoung@google.com> KS: add TouchTestFragment

- allow testing touch

bug: 28453839

Change-Id: I41b590fcf17bd689f98a44db931ebc797654f6b8
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
fe533c6ca182b0e1c9bde49c7a05edeb7b693223 08-Apr-2016 Yao Chen <yaochen@google.com> Add Volume test app in KitchenSink

Bug: 27595951

Change-Id: Ic5cb3228e701421a6efc4cb6e8812d0dd2d375a4
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
db66ed679c25284d612cc3cd4141215ef7c0d1d4 08-Apr-2016 Vitalii Tomkiv <vitalit@google.com> Add car sensors to KS.

Change-Id: Ia0a72dc9d049d11987a503a92641bc91d71b7f76
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
08e3afacae7fc8b6856fdd3fd0be53f9cd14d759 06-Apr-2016 Vitalii Tomkiv <vitalit@google.com> resolve merge conflicts of 235f8ac to nyc-car-dev

Change-Id: I49327e591ef08875a92928535a1a0c69f7368804
235f8acd3cf83079ecd0f3e1b8368b0c9886de82 04-Apr-2016 Vitalii Tomkiv <vitalit@google.com> API review: Add CarNotConnectedException to APIs.

Bug: 27378263
Change-Id: I73192458847c31c726ee63bbece32f4ca2815e2e
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
4cc80210d973e2ba01d726dbd537a43f87003de6 05-Apr-2016 Vitalii Tomkiv <vitalit@google.com> Add Radio to Kitchen sync.

Bug: 28002601
Change-Id: I74e53be8b4cb25c90ff9cffcc288eabedce7a631
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
e4c731ea3ed22615783efb02818b0b3d184bba33 15-Mar-2016 Jason Tholstrup <jthol@google.com> Car support lib changes for shared support lib

- remove IBinder from onServiceConnected
- Add CarNotConnected exceptions to android.car.support methods
- various type cleanup

bug: 27679766

Change-Id: I58335da8296ec83ad2d6ffe76ba18d54ea8563a0
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
a28d7b201584823286f26e21a9f30d07c416eb3e 01-Mar-2016 Keun-young Park <keunyoung@google.com> add input service

- CarInputService monitors input event through vehicle hal
and handle it by itself (for now, VOICE_ASSITANT only),
deliver it to other relevant component,
or inject as android key event into kernel input device.
- renamed jni to jni_car_service
- added kitchensink input test.
- From kitchensink test, single touch of volume key does not work
as touch event in other window mess things up. But long press should
work. It will work in real physical keys.
- TODO: android key to linux key mapping should be expanded
for all possible keys.

bug: 27461452

Change-Id: I51e4b64bcd3c745f27ebb089fafce536be91f04d
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java
a6521cd799e509b03ecbeea3b05f1dd5c0379387 02-Mar-2016 Keun-young Park <keunyoung@google.com> add kitchensink test app

bug: 27443255
Change-Id: I763de96c7463d37b3e68413994b470083b5f5ba6
/packages/services/Car/tests/EmbeddedKitchenSinkApp/src/com/google/android/car/kitchensink/KitchenSinkActivity.java